### Pausing/Resuming

### subscribe(actionName, callback)
### unsubscribe(actionName, callback?)
If `callback` is not specified, it will unregister all callbacks
```javascript
import { shortcutJS } from 'shortcutjs'
import shortcuts from './shortcuts.json'

shortcutJS.fromJson(shortcuts)

shortcutJS.pause()
console.log(shortcutJS.isPaused()) // true
shortcutJS.resume()
console.log(shortcutJS.isPaused()) // false
```

## Contribution guide

```
# Fork repo
git clone https://github.com/YOUR-USERNAME/ShortcutJS
yarn install # or npm install
# Start coding. For commit, use npm run commit (otherwise it will tell you to do it ;)
# Open a PR
```
_**Note**: Use node 7.5, or <= 7.2. Because of a [regression in Node 7.3](https://github.com/nodejs/node/issues/10492), the tests would fail in Node 7.3 and 7.4_

ShortcutJS project setup applies CI (with Travis) + CD (Semantic Release) using **conventions** ([commitizen](https://github.com/commitizen/cz-cli), with [conventional-commit](https://github.com/commitizen/conventional-commit-types) and [conventional-changelog](https://github.com/commitizen/cz-conventional-changelog)) and git hooks _instead of large contribution rules_.

As a suggestion, follow [clean code](https://github.com/ryanmcdermott/clean-code-javascript) practises
